In the second adventure for Tasper, he visits his cousin in the countryside and encounters the mysterious highwayman Hugh Rua. Is it true that his spirit rides again? And has the phantom any connection with the smuggling in the mountains? In "The Legend of the Phantom Highwayman", Tom McCaughren spins a tale of adventure set in the beautiful Irish countryside.

About Tom McCaughren

Tom McCaughren is from Ballymena, Co. Antrim, and has written fifteen books altogether, most of them for children and young adults.
